The Democratic alliance (DA) in Limpopo is deeply concerned by a video of a traffic officer assaulting and man handling a member of the public. The incident allegedly took place in Jane Furse, Makhuduthamaga.
The video that surfaced on social media platforms yesterday shows the traffic officer slapping and shouting at the man before forcefully throwing him to the ground and then subduing him.
In the video it is not clear what transpired or what events led to the traffic officer’s reaction, but there is no circumstance that should warrant such heavy handedness from a traffic officer on a member of the public.
The conduct displayed by the traffic officer in the video is simply unacceptable and not befitting of someone expected to uphold the rule of law. There is no justification for the traffic officer’s conduct whether the man assaulted in the video had transgressed or not.
The DA condemns the actions of the officer and calls on MEC for Community Safety and Transport Mavhungu Lerule-Ramakhanya and her department to carry out a full investigation into this incident and then sanction the traffic officer in question for their conduct.
